Our February issue hits the newsstands tomorrow but the web team is busy getting the cover story, “The Best Barbecue in Dallas”, uploaded to our website. Hopefully later today. The feature is written by Daniel Vaughn, the self-described BBQ Snob, and a fanatic who charts his barbecue discoveries on his Full Custom Gospel BBQ. So far he has reviewed 249 joints and has 17 more in the works.  He also tells me: “As of last evening, I have officially visited every joint in DFW that I am aware of, excluding multiple chain locations. I need a salad.”

We asked Mr. BBQ Snob to narrow his favorites down to 16. The proposal was tortuous for him. Today, we will reveal his top spot and announce the winner of our Guess the Top Spot contest.  Daniel will be joining us here and we look forward to many SideDish discussions on barbecue.
